With the booster dose now rolling out for seniors and frontline workers, a somewhat similar scenario is emerging like we had, as so many people refused to take the second dose of vaccine, deciding for themselves that one dose was enough. We now have several seniors who do not want to take the booster.

They have self-decided that two vaccine doses are enough and do not want a booster. At other times, they have been convinced by somebody not to take the booster shot, as it is unnecessary. There are also several confusing accounts on the Internet. We do not take into account some who are genuinely unable to go to the booster jab at centres or there are some circumstances that do not allow them to take the booster jab.

It is important, like this edit space has mentioned earlier, to ‘finish' the vaccination process. Even now, several doctors are saying that people are dying not solely due to missing vaccine, but there are significant numbers of unvaccinated persons and even those who were ‘compromised' by one jab.

We have the anti-vaxxers. Then, we have the anti-second dosers or second dose sceptics. Now, we have the ‘do not believe in boosters'. We must remind these people that top doctors are advocating the booster and in fact, several online seminars have had renowned chest specialists claiming that frontline workers should have gotten their booster dose earlier.

While uncertainty is the name of the game, people should be encouraged to follow credible sources of information and opinion, rather than believe everything in the cyber world.

It is important that there is completion to a task, just like one would like to complete a course of medicine for it to be most effective, one will have to ‘complete' the vaccine process too. We do not know what tomorrow brings. Yet those eligible must take the booster for maximum protection.
